## Tuning

The ParcelPing webhook retries delivery when the Swiftbound carrier feed lags. Backoff is exponential with jitter; the queue drains fastest during the 02:00 lull, so avoid raising concurrency past the documented cap without checking broker memory. If you adjust anything during an incident, revert within 24 hours or file a follow-up ticket. The constants below control retry and batching behavior.

tuning table, yagef-bawip:
THRESHOLDS = {
    "frador": 880,
    "weneth": 97,
    "fraok": 850,
    "olieth": 616,
    "praion": 5,
}

Briefing — Leadership Review, Caldermont Analytics. For heads of department: Operations is requesting an incremental budget of roughly eight percent for the coming year, driven by expanded tooling for the Quillset platform and two additional analyst roles in the Harrowgate office. The request has been reviewed line by line with Finance Director Imra Voss, and contingencies are modeled conservatively. Supporting schedules accompany this briefing. The request's strategic context appears in the confidential note below.

management briefing: Only 33 of the 205 pilot accounts renewed Kasath, so a churn review is set for October 17. Weniusek Logistics is in early talks to buy Holethax Freight for about $345.6 million.

## Step 4 — Enable GPU memory profiling

The Vexatrace profiler hooks into the Ormwell inference pods and streams allocation traces to the metrics sink. Install the agent from the internal registry, then enable tracing with `VEXATRACE_ENABLED=true` in the pod env. The sink requires authenticated writes. Before restarting the pods, append this line to the environment file:

sealed setting: LEDGER_TOKEN20=6148d35bbb480b0ab79e

**Ticket: Flaky integration tests in PayLark settlement suite**

Support folks: you may see customers on the Brindlewood plan reporting intermittent settlement delays. Root cause is not customer-facing corruption — our integration tests for the ledger reconciler have been flaking roughly 1 in 8 runs, which masked a retry-timing regression. Engineering has a fix merged and is re-running the suite overnight. No action needed on open cases yet; just tag them with this ticket. For reference, the trace from the failing run is below.

trace token, yageg-fahaf: htk3_4d6